AUTHOR=Zhang Fang , Wang Yali , Li Hongjuan , Li Li , Yang Xiaofeng , You Xiaoyan , Tang Lina TITLE=Pan-cancer analysis identifies LIFR as a prognostic and immunological biomarker for uterine corpus endometrial carcinoma JOURNAL=Frontiers in Oncology VOLUME=Volume 13 - 2023 YEAR=2023 URL=https://www.frontiersin.org/journals/oncology/articles/10.3389/fonc.2023.1118906 DOI=10.3389/fonc.2023.1118906 ISSN=2234-943X ABSTRACT=Background Leukemia inhibitory factor (LIF) exhibits significant tumor-promoting function of cancers, while its cognate receptor (LIFR) is considered as a tumor promotor or suppressor. The dysregulation of LIF and LIFR has been identified to be associated with the initiation, progression and metastasis for multiple cancer types. Although increasing studies revealed the indispensable critical role of LIFR in tumorigenesis for various cancers, there is no systematic analysis of LIFR yet. Methods In this research, we comprehensively analyzed the expression profile and prognostic values of LIFR and the correlation between LIFR with infiltration of immune cells and clinicopathological parameters across different tumor types using several bioinformatic tools. Moreover, we detected the effect of LIFR on Uterine Corpus Endometrial Carcinoma (UCEC) and evaluated the expression level of LIFR in clinical UCEC samples. Results We detected the aberrant expression of LIFR in cancers and its prognosis ability, especially in UCEC. Additionally, LIFR remarkably associated with immune infiltrating cells and checkpoint genes. Overexpression of LIFR suppressed the migration and invasion of UCEC cells in vitro. Conclusion Our pan-cancer detection data provided a novel understanding of the roles of LIFR in oncogenesis in tumors.
